Why Risk Management Is the Backbone of Prop Trading Firms?

Making money by trading in futures, stocks, currencies, and other financial instruments with their funds is the main emphasis of proprietary trading firms. Still, the core of a good prop trading company is risk management. This approach safeguards the company’s funds, cuts potential losses, and ensures insightful trading. A strong risk management method empowers traders to make informed choices while keeping within their limits. This article examines how crucial good risk management is to the reality and endurance of prop trading firms.

Protecting Capital

Effective risk management is critical for protecting capital in proprietary trading firms. Companies can avoid severe losses by putting it first and maintaining the integrity of their trading account. Each trade has to be controlled with care and possible downside has to be limited through methods such as stop-loss orders and position size adjustments. Companies reduce the risk of significant losses that would endanger the capital base by managing risk at the trade level. This guarantees that the firm has enough capital to pursue lucrative opportunities on a larger scale, and capital protection enables consistent trading activity, therefore improving general performance.

Volatility Adaptability

Market fluctuations can put proprietary trading companies at risk, but a good risk management system helps them adjust quickly. Enduring companies can respond quickly through rigorous evaluation and control of the market scenario. Dynamic position adjustments are one way this is achieved, in which exposure is changed depending on current market circumstances. Moreover, stress testing under theoretical situations is used to gauge a company’s resilience against major swings. 

These methods would allow companies to endure volatility and keep operating profitably even under troublesome market conditions. This agility gives proprietary trading firms a significant competitive edge and improves their long-term viability.
